Well its as close to real as it get's .

Let me explain . A number of years ago I read a story about a company that built a replica 250 GTO body kit that was so hard to tell from the real thing , that Ferrari sued them and was able to obtain the molds and destroy them . As far as I know there were only ever 2 cars built . I believe this is one of them .

Still a very rare car , this one with a TPI Corvette engine & a T56 .

We will be looking over the car doing for tuning and tweaking.

Its after all a racer :canada:
